Whether we like it or not, there will be times when we feel stressed out.
It's a part of life, but we can choose how we deal with tensions.
Instead of letting those nervous feelings control our behavior, we find ways to let go of pressure and find relief.
Today's charm words are about managing stress with healthy habits.
Some habits may look like calmly expressing your feelings to a trusted adult, going on a walk outside, or even taking a break and some deep breaths.
It's important to find effective methods to deal with pressure so we can keep our minds and bodies happy.

When you breathe in, use your nose and keep your shoulders still.
Once your belly fills up like a balloon, breathe out through your mouth by just letting go.
